Abstract

Objective: To evaluate the efficacy of a nurse-led early enteral nutrition (EN) tolerance management protocol in reducing feeding intolerance and improving nutritional outcomes among patients with severe traumatic brain injury (STBI). Methods: A total of 128 STBI patients admitted to the neurosurgical intensive care unit between June 2024 and June 2025 were enrolled. The control group  received conventional EN care from June to December 2024, while the intervention group  received the nurse-led protocol from January to June 2025. The primary outcomes were feeding intolerance incidence, target caloric achievement rate on day 4, nocturnal feeding prevalence, and ICU length of stay. Results: The incidence of feeding intolerance was significantly lower in the intervention group compared to the control group . The intervention group demonstrated higher target caloric achievement rates on day 4  and day 7 . Nocturnal feeding was significantly reduced , and ICU length of stay was shorter .Conclusion: The nurse-led early EN tolerance management protocol effectively reduces feeding intolerance, enhances early nutritional adequacy, minimizes nocturnal feeding disruptions, and shortens ICU stay for STBI patients.
